31 /*
32  * Bus attachment and DMA routines for the mc driver (Centris/Quadra
33  * 660av and Quadra 840av onboard ethernet, based on the AMD Am79C940
34  * MACE ethernet chip). Also uses the PSC (Peripheral Subsystem
35  * Controller) for DMA to and from the MACE.
36  */
